Injury crash on Tom Cat Trail

Laurel County, Ky. - Sheriff John Root is reporting that Deputy Tommy Houston investigated a two vehicle injury traffic crash which occurred on Tom Trail ( Ky 1305) on Friday evening July 17, 2015 at approximately 6:04 PM.

Deputy Houston reports that apparently a tan colored Chevrolet pickup collided with a blue colored Ford Fusion as the two vehicles met in a curve.

Apparently, the driver of the tan colored Chevrolet pickup may have experienced a medical event causing her to blackout or faint before the collision.  She was identified as: Jamie Hill age 18 of Tom Cat Trail, London was trapped in her vehicle and had to be extricated and was transported by Ambulance Inc. of Laurel County to St. Joseph Hospital London for treatment of possible injuries.

Occupants in the blue colored Ford Fusion were identified as: Tricia Marcum age 26 of Blackwater Rd., London and was transported by Ambulance Inc. of Laurel County to St. Joseph Hospital London for treatment of possible injuries. A 6 month old male baby was also transported by Ambulance Inc. of Laurel County to St. Joseph Hospital London for treatment of possible injuries.

Assisting at the scene was Bush Fire Department, London-Laurel County Rescue Squad, and Ambulance Inc. of Laurel County.
